Output 70c15a3ca976cea14cb7a59252ae01d0b98139939d71d4d55c17d7ac0105d4a1:0

value
3859639
script pubkey
OP_HASH160 OP_PUSHBYTES_20 0c6654be519182aa8458bc9679ca02bd10605420 OP_EQUAL
address
32pacvufMNtuatuTPQPm5gMn76Mp3AQxDP
transaction
70c15a3ca976cea14cb7a59252ae01d0b98139939d71d4d55c17d7ac0105d4a1
confirmations
300002
spent
true